Bruker Advances Universal Mechanical Tester (UMT) Design

Bruker announced today at the 2012 Materials Research Society (MRS) Fall Meeting the release of its redesigned Universal Mechanical Tester (UMT), which incorporates a range of new features that reaffirms its reputation as the industry’s most versatile mechanical test tool. The UMT system is designed with a wide range of interchangeable drives and fixtures that allow samples to be tested under multiple wear patterns. The next-generation UMT now also incorporates a reliable optical profiler from Bruker that can rapidly and accurately measure surfaces before and after tribology or mechanical testing. Profile data and images, along with tribology and mechanical test data, are combined into a single user-friendly software interface that makes testing and profiling one continuous convenient workflow. Advanced servo control and patented force sensor designs allow these enhancements to be achieved without compromising UMT’s industry-leading accuracy and repeatability.

About UMT

The redesigned UMT is the third generation of the platform that debuted in 2000 and rapidly became the standard for tribology and mechanical test labs around the world. With improved access for changing drives, clear doors and interior lighting for better visibility, as well as integrated handles, the next-generation UMT brings greater ease of use to all of Bruker’s existing proprietary force sensors, environmental chambers and other accessories. Other design advances include a wider interconnect panel for easier drive and sensor connection, leveling feet for easier setup, and interior exhaust ventilation for better cooling. The system can be transformed easily to enable rotary to reciprocating motion, sub-newton to kilo-newton force measurement, or environmental testing from room temperature up to 1000°C. A comprehensive software package allows users to program complex motions and to control applied forces with unprecedented accuracy to simulate real-world conditions.
